Output 1717de169837df53137fec70d0ca4a26c422e6ba128c4bd6099fc42dbc35cd2d:17

value
3141078
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6e2096e26297f1b3a66d71e8d78505023d491d9 OP_EQUAL
address
3MHDJukGYDi9Lw94etrGTsxttZjpYkD5mn
transaction
1717de169837df53137fec70d0ca4a26c422e6ba128c4bd6099fc42dbc35cd2d
spent
true